Alaska Governor Dunleavy's education proposals were sidelined as lawmakers restored school funding.
Alaska Governor Mike Dunleavy concluded a special session without extending it, failing to advance his education policy proposals.
Lawmakers instead restored $50 million in funding for K-12 schools by overriding his vetoes.
Dunleavy is reportedly considering a Senate run against Senator Lisa Murkowski in 2028, though he did not endorse Lieutenant Governor Nancy Dahlstrom for the upcoming gubernatorial race.
The governor accused lawmakers of ignoring his education agenda, which will now be considered in the regular session.
